upgrade_ssh.zip
在IT行业中,安全性和可靠性是服务器管理的核心要素之一,OpenSSL、openssl-fisp和OpenSSH是这方面的关键组件。本文将深入探讨如何通过"upgrade_ssh.zip"这个压缩包来升级CentOS系统的OpenSSL,以及与之相关的openssl-fisp和OpenSSH。 OpenSSL是一个强大的安全工具包,它包含了各种加密算法、证书处理功能以及用于实现安全网络通信的SSL/TLS协议。随着安全漏洞的不断发现,定期更新OpenSSL变得至关重要,以确保系统不受已知攻击的影响。"upgrade_ssh.zip"就是为此目的设计的,它提供了一个shell脚本来帮助用户便捷地升级不同版本的CentOS上的OpenSSL。 openssl-fisp,全称OpenSSL FIPS Object Module,是符合联邦信息处理标准(FIPS)的OpenSSL模块。FIPS是一个由美国政府制定的用于认证加密算法的标准,尤其在政府和金融等领域有着严格的应用要求。使用openssl-fisp可以确保在这些领域的服务器上进行的加密操作符合监管规定。 接下来,OpenSSH是SSH(Secure Shell)协议的开源实现,用于在网络中提供安全的远程登录和其他服务。它取代了不安全的telnet和rlogin等协议,提供了数据传输的加密保护。由于OpenSSH依赖于OpenSSL库来实现加密,所以当OpenSSL更新时,可能需要同步更新OpenSSH,以确保它们之间的兼容性。 "upgrade_ssh.zip"中的shell脚本应该包含了检查当前系统OpenSSL和OpenSSH版本、下载最新版本的源码、编译和安装新版本、配置环境变量、以及更新系统路径等一系列步骤。在执行这个脚本之前,务必确保系统已经备份,并遵循最佳实践,如在非生产环境中先进行测试。 执行升级过程通常涉及以下步骤: 1. 检查当前版本:通过`openssl version`和`ssh -V`命令确认OpenSSL和OpenSSH的版本。 2. 获取源码:从官方仓库下载openssl-fisp、OpenSSL和OpenSSH的最新源代码。 3. 配置编译环境:安装必要的依赖库,如make、gcc、zlib等。 4. 编译和安装:按照特定顺序编译和安装openssl-fisp、OpenSSL,然后安装OpenSSH。 5. 更新配置:修改系统路径,确保新版本的可执行文件被优先调用。 6. 测试:使用`openssl version`和`ssh -V`再次检查版本,并进行功能测试,确保服务正常运行。 "upgrade_ssh.zip"提供的shell脚本简化了在CentOS系统上升级OpenSSL、openssl-fisp和OpenSSH的过程,对于那些重视安全性的系统管理员来说,这是一个非常实用的工具。理解并正确使用这个脚本能够帮助提升系统的安全性,防止因软件过时而导致的安全风险。在执行任何升级操作时,务必谨慎对待,遵循最佳实践,确保系统的稳定运行。
- 1
- 粉丝: 2746
- 资源: 44
- 我的内容管理 展开
- 我的资源 快来上传第一个资源
- 我的收益 登录查看自己的收益
- 我的积分 登录查看自己的积分
- 我的C币 登录后查看C币余额
- 我的收藏
- 我的下载
- 下载帮助